
tvN’s weekend drama The Potato Lab has managed to hit viewers’ romance buttons in just two episodes.
Kim Mi Kyung (played by Lee Sun Bin) was reminded of the “sexy director” character from her favorite romance novel when looking at So Baek Ho (Kang Tae Oh). The ending, where Mi Kyung pulls Baek Ho closer for a surprise kiss, sent viewers’ heart rates soaring.
Despite Mi Kyung’s warning not to underestimate her potato laboratory, Baek Ho remained unfazed. Mi Kyung couldn’t figure out the inscrutable Baek Ho. Though she successfully mobilized the village elders, when things unexpectedly escalated, Mi Kyung apologized to Baek Ho and offered to pay the village development fund herself, but Baek Ho refused her proposal.
Contrary to his confidence, Baek Ho’s ordeal continued. His path to the potato lab was blocked at every turn by claims that the roads were owned by Chief Byun (Lee Sang Hee). Eventually, Baek Ho had no choice but to ask Mi Kyung for help, which she offered by making him work in the potato fields. Amidst colorful work clothes, the neatly suited Baek Ho soon found himself rolling around and covered in dirt. Seeing the always-flawless director’s somewhat disheveled appearance made Mi Kyung smile.
The change between these two came at an unexpected moment. Contrary to expectations, Baek Ho didn’t skip the potato lab’s after-work dinner. As Mi Kyung looked at the drunk and sleeping Baek Ho, she was reminded of the “sexy director” on the romance novel cover she had chosen as her ideal type, and her heart fluttered. Mi Kyung unconsciously pulled on Baek Ho’s collar and kissed him, and the ending, with Baek Ho opening his eyes at that exact moment, made viewers’ hearts race.
Meanwhile, Mi Kyung’s ex-boyfriend Park Ki Se (Lee Hak Ju) discovered that Mi Kyung was at the potato lab. That’s when he recalled that he had temporarily assigned Baek Ho to the lab. It remains to be seen what variable he will become in the romance between Mi Kyung and Baek Ho.
